So far, the operating characteristics of asymmetry type current resonant converter as LLC converter are discussed in detail. However, the detail operating characteristics discussions of symmetry type resonant converter have not been carried out. This paper investigates the AC characteristics of symmetry type bi-directional current resonant converter, and their soft-switching regions are also investigated.
